Пожалуйста, используйте этот идентификатор, чтобы цитировать или ссылаться на этот ресурс: http://earchive.tpu.ru/handle/11683/37406
Полная запись метаданных
Поле DCЗначениеЯзык
dc.contributor.authorВичугова, Анна Александровнаru
dc.date.accessioned2017-03-14T00:39:10Z-
dc.date.available2017-03-14T00:39:10Z-
dc.date.issued2016-
dc.identifier.citationВичугова А. А. Автоматизация процесса разработки программного обеспечения: методы и средства / А. А. Вичугова // Прикладная информатика. — 2016. — Т. 11, № 3 (63). — [С. 63-75].ru
dc.identifier.urihttp://earchive.tpu.ru/handle/11683/37406-
dc.description.abstractВ статье рассмотрены тенденции сокращения рутинных операций при проектировании, кодировании, тестировании, развертывании и документировании программного обеспечения (ПО), проанализировано воплощение этих трендов в виде ряда инструментов, автоматизирующих один или несколько аспектов разработки ПО. Приведены примеры трансформации классических понятий разработки ПО к современному состоянию с учетом текущих потребностей и возможностей рынка информационных технологий (ИТ). Описаны возможные пути качественного изменения пользователя и профессионала в ИТ-сфере.ru
dc.description.abstractThe complexity of information processing caused the increasing the level of software abstraction and forces the changes of the process of creating this type of products. Functional stages of the software development process in practice are implemented in a variety of models and methodologies. Needs to reduce the time of software development led to new approaches, methods and tools of the organization, implementation of this process. The paper outlines the modern trends in the reduction of routine operations in designing, coding, testing, deployment and documentation software, and analyzed the implementation of these tendencies in the form of a series of tools to automate one or several aspects of software development. The following aspects are discussed in the research: unification of techniques and technologies, containerization, migration to the cloud, continuing integration of processes and data, promotion of declarative programming approaches and languages, focused on math and statistical processing of BigData, multiparadigmality of languages and raising the level of their abstraction. There are examples of transformation of classical concepts of software development to the present state through all steps of the process: from requirements analysis to implementation and maintenanceaccording to the current needs and capabilities of the IT market. The possible ways of changing the users and professionals competencies in the field of information technology (IT) are described.en
dc.format.mimetypeapplication/pdf-
dc.language.isoruen
dc.publisherТомский политехнический университетru
dc.rightsinfo:eu-repo/semantics/openAccessen
dc.sourceПрикладная информатикаru
dc.subjectпрограммное обеспечениеru
dc.subjectфреймворкиru
dc.subjectпарадигмыru
dc.subjectязыки программированияru
dc.titleАвтоматизация процесса разработки программного обеспечения: методы и средстваru
dc.title.alternativeMethods and tools to automatize software development processen
dc.typeArticleen
dc.typeinfo:eu-repo/semantics/publishedVersionen
dc.typeinfo:eu-repo/semantics/articleen
dcterms.audienceResearchesen
local.departmentНациональный исследовательский Томский политехнический университет (ТПУ)::Институт кибернетики (ИК)::Кафедра автоматики и компьютерных систем (АИКС)ru
local.description.firstpage63-
local.description.lastpage75-
local.filepathhttp://elibrary.ru/item.asp?id=26236252-
local.identifier.bibrecRU\TPU\network\15418-
local.identifier.colkeyRU\TPU\col\18698-
local.identifier.perskeyRU\TPU\pers\28982-
local.issue3-
local.localtypeСтатьяru
local.volume11-
Располагается в коллекциях:Репринты научных публикаций

Файлы этого ресурса:
Файл Описание РазмерФормат 
reprint-nw-15418.pdf601,9 kBAdobe PDFПросмотреть/Открыть


Все ресурсы в архиве электронных ресурсов защищены авторским правом, все права сохранены.